Local Laws Overview

In Mombasa, Kenya, sexual abuse is governed by various laws, including the Sexual Offences Act, the Penal Code, and the Children's Act. These laws outline the different forms of sexual abuse, penalties for offenders, and rights of victims. It is important to familiarize yourself with these laws if you are a victim of sexual abuse.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: What is considered sexual abuse in Mombasa, Kenya?

A: Sexual abuse includes any unwanted sexual activity or behavior, such as rape, sexual assault, sexual harassment, or exploitation.

Q: What should I do if I have been sexually abused?

A: If you have been sexually abused, you should seek medical help, report the incident to the police, and consider seeking legal advice from a lawyer.

Q: What are the penalties for sexual abuse in Mombasa, Kenya?

A: The penalties for sexual abuse can vary depending on the severity of the offense, but can include imprisonment, fines, or other forms of punishment.

Q: Can a victim of sexual abuse file a lawsuit against the perpetrator?

A: Yes, a victim of sexual abuse can file a lawsuit against the perpetrator to seek justice and compensation for damages.

Q: How can a lawyer help in a sexual abuse case?

A: A lawyer can provide legal advice, represent you in court, help gather evidence, and advocate for your rights as a victim of sexual abuse.

Q: Is there a statute of limitations for reporting sexual abuse in Mombasa, Kenya?

A: The statute of limitations for reporting sexual abuse can vary, so it is important to consult with a lawyer to understand your legal options.

Q: Are there support services available for victims of sexual abuse in Mombasa, Kenya?

A: Yes, there are organizations and support services in Mombasa that provide assistance to victims of sexual abuse, including counseling, medical care, and legal support.

Q: Can I remain anonymous if I report sexual abuse to the authorities?

A: In some cases, you may be able to report sexual abuse anonymously, but it is best to consult with a lawyer to understand your options and rights.

Q: How much does it cost to hire a lawyer for a sexual abuse case?

A: The cost of hiring a lawyer for a sexual abuse case can vary depending on the complexity of the case and the lawyer's fees. Some lawyers may offer pro bono or contingency fee arrangements for victims of sexual abuse.

Q: What should I do if I suspect someone is being sexually abused?

A: If you suspect someone is being sexually abused, you should report your concerns to the appropriate authorities, such as the police or child protective services, to ensure the victim's safety.

Additional Resources

If you are in need of legal advice or support for sexual abuse in Mombasa, Kenya, you can contact the following organizations: - Centre for Rights Education and Awareness (CREAW) - Federation of Women Lawyers Kenya (FIDA) - Sexual Offenses Directorate, Office of the Director of Public Prosecutions
